Crafting a Resilient Portfolio: Strategies for Uncertain Times
In turbulent market environments, building a resilient portfolio is paramount. A well-diversified strategy includes allocating assets across various asset classes such as shares, bonds, real estate, and commodities. This diversification mitigates risk by ensuring that if one asset class struggles, others may offset the losses. It's also crucial to regularly review and rebalance your portfolio to maintain your desired investment mix.
Furthermore, adopting a long-term investment horizon can help weather short-term market volatility. Remember that markets tend to recover over time, and persistence is key.
Evaluate alternative investments like gold or precious metals which may act as a buffer against inflation during uncertain periods. Lastly, don't hesitate to engage with a qualified financial advisor who can provide tailored guidance based on your financial situation.
